Output 40febb86db0abedaecda3e04e54f5025694843007423807843872734cc8b1ac8:1

value
57931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4331ac45c4bab1f84a6b70360c0dedcd19c7622 OP_EQUAL
address
3GfDxozELZ8vsbj94ukSNmWstaW7SXYdpK
transaction
40febb86db0abedaecda3e04e54f5025694843007423807843872734cc8b1ac8
confirmations
344617
spent
true